TPM-LUKS简介及特点
去发现同类优质开源项目:https://gitcode.com/
TPM(Trusted Platform Module)是一种硬件安全模块,它可以用于加密存储设备,如硬盘、SSD等。LUKS(Linux Unified Key Setup)是Linux系统中常用的磁盘加密方式之一。
项目链接:
项目介绍
TPM-LUKS是一个开源项目,旨在利用TPM硬件安全模块为LUKS提供更强的安全性。该项目由Shped Oleg开发并维护。
功能与应用
TPM-LUKS主要提供了以下功能:
- 利用TPM硬件进行密钥存储,保护LUKS分区的解密密钥不被窃取或泄露。
- 提供了一种安全的方式来解锁LUKS分区。用户可以在没有物理访问TPM的情况下远程解锁。
- 支持多TPM设备,可以同时管理多个LUKS分区。
这些功能使得TPM-LUKS在需要保护敏感数据的安全场景中具有很高的价值,例如企业服务器、云环境中的虚拟机等。
特点
以下是TPM-LUKS的主要特点:
- 安全性高:利用TPM硬件存储密钥,即使系统被恶意软件感染或者被盗,也不会直接暴露密钥,从而保障了数据的安全。
- 易用性强:提供了简单的命令行工具,用户可以方便地创建、管理LUKS分区,并进行远程解锁。
- 兼容性好:支持多种Linux发行版和TPM硬件,可以方便地集成到现有的系统中。
总结来说,TPM-LUKS是一款优秀的磁盘加密解决方案,它通过结合TPM硬件和LUKS加密,为用户提供了一种简单、高效且安全的方法来保护数据。如果你正在寻找一种可靠的数据加密方案,不妨尝试一下TPM-LUKS。
项目链接:
去发现同类优质开源项目:https://gitcode.com/
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考